The latest officially reported population of Norway was 5,610,870 in 2025 vs 122,730 people in the Seychelles in 2025.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Norway's population is 5,660,666 people compared to 125,859 in the Seychelles.

Population statistics:

  • Norway's population is 45 times bigger than the Seychelles'.
  • Norway is ranked the 119th most populous country in the world, while the Seychelles is the 181st.
  • The countries together account for 0.07% of the world: 0.07% for Norway vs 0.002% for the Seychelles.
  • For the last 10 years, Norway has had an average growth rate of +0.81% per year vs +2.86% in the Seychelles.
  • Since 2006, the population of Norway has increased from 4.66M people to 5.66M (21.5% growth), while the Seychelles has grown from 84.6K to 126K (48.8%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Norway increased by 573,842 people (a 12.3% growth), while the Seychelles gained 10,077 people (a 11.9%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Norway gained 426,147 people (a 8.14% growth), while the Seychelles' population increased by 31,182 people (a 32.9% growth).

Norway was ranked 116th most populous country in 2006 and is 119th in 2026. The Seychelles was ranked 184th in 2006 and ranked 181st now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Norway's population will grow by 4.36% to 5,907,355 people with a rank change from 119th to 121st. The population of the Seychelles will increase by 5.09% to 132,262 people and will still be ranked 181st.

Norway is projected to reach its peak in 2051 at 5.91M people compared to the peak of 133K people in 2043 for the Seychelles.

Over the last 10 years, 29.6% of the population change in Norway is from natural causes (a gain of 130,235 people) and 70.4% is from migration (a gain of 309,779 people). In the Seychelles 30.5% is from natural causes (a gain of 7,775 people) and 69.5% is from migration (a gain of 17,753 people).

As of 2024, 1,012,404 residents or 18.2% of the population were not native-born in Norway, compared to 13,261 people or 10.2% in the Seychelles.
